Unix Admin
Boston, MA (ONSITE)
 
 
Job Summary:
We are looking for a Unix Administrator to provide day-to-day administration and support for Unix/Linux servers at a client location in the United States. The candidate will be responsible for maintaining server availability, troubleshooting system issues, performing routine maintenance, and supporting production environments while working onsite at the client''s office.
Key Responsibilities
· Administer and support Unix/Linux servers in production and non-production environments.
· Monitor system performance, server health, and availability.
· Perform user administration, file system management, and access control.
· Install, configure, patch, and upgrade Unix/Linux operating systems.
· Troubleshoot system, application, and performance issues.
· Perform routine maintenance, backup verification, and capacity monitoring.
· Support incident, problem, and change management activities.
· Maintain system documentation and operational procedures.
· Coordinate with client teams and internal support teams to resolve issues.
· Participate in on-call support as required.
Required Skills
· 8 - 10 years of experience in Unix/Linux administration.
· Good knowledge of Linux/Unix operating systems (RHEL, Oracle Linux, Solaris, or AIX).
· Experience with shell scripting (Bash/Korn Shell).
· Understanding of file systems, user management, permissions, and networking basics.
· Familiarity with monitoring and ticketing tools.
· Basic knowledge of virtualization and cloud environments is an advantage.
· Strong troubleshooting and communication skills.
Work Location
· Onsite at the US client location (No remote work).
· Willingness to work from the client''s office and support business hours as required.
Preferred Qualifications
· Bachelor''s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
· Unix/Linux certification is a plus (RHCSA, RHCE, Oracle Linux, etc.).
